Package: feed2exec
Version: 0.17.1
Severity: normal
Tags: bookworm sid

----------------8<----------------8<----------------8<-----------------
$ cat feeds.ini
───────┬──────────────────────────────────────────────────────────────────────────────────────────────────
       │ File: feeds.ini
───────┼──────────────────────────────────────────────────────────────────────────────────────────────────
   1   │ [abiola]
   2   │ url = https://ajadi-abiola.github.io/feed.xml
───────┴──────────────────────────────────────────────────────────────────────────────────────────────────
$ feed2exec --config feeds.ini --database feed2exec.db fetch
Traceback (most recent call last):
  File "/usr/bin/feed2exec", line 33, in <module>
    sys.exit(load_entry_point('feed2exec==0.17.1', 'console_scripts', 
'feed2exec')())
  File "/usr/lib/python3/dist-packages/click/core.py", line 1126, in __call__
    return self.main(*args, **kwargs)
  File "/usr/lib/python3/dist-packages/click/core.py", line 1051, in main
    rv = self.invoke(ctx)
  File "/usr/lib/python3/dist-packages/click/core.py", line 1657,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"/usr/lib/python3/dist-packages/click/core.py", line 1393,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"/usr/lib/python3/dist-packages/click/core.py", line 752, in invoke
    return __callback(*args, **kwargs)
  File "/usr/lib/python3/dist-packages/click/decorators.py", line 38, in 
new_func
    return f(get_current_context().obj, *args, **kwargs)
  File "/usr/lib/python3/dist-packages/feed2exec/__main__.py", line 140, in 
fetch
    feed_manager.fetch(parallel, force=force, catchup=catchup)
  File "/usr/lib/python3/dist-packages/feed2exec/controller.py", line 196, in 
fetch
    body = self.fetch_one(feed)
  File "/usr/lib/python3/dist-packages/feed2exec/controller.py", line 239, in 
fetch_one
    resp = self.session.get(feed['url'])
  File "/usr/lib/python3/dist-packages/requests/sessions.py", line 555, in get
    return self.request('GET', url, **kwargs)
  File "/usr/lib/python3/dist-packages/requests/sessions.py", line 542, in 
request
    resp = self.send(prep, **send_kwargs)
  File "/usr/lib/python3/dist-packages/requests/sessions.py", line 697, in send
    r.content
  File "/usr/lib/python3/dist-packages/requests/models.py", line 831, in content
    self._content = b''.join(self.iter_content(CONTENT_CHUNK_SIZE)) or b''
  File "/usr/lib/python3/dist-packages/requests/models.py", line 753, in 
generate
    for chunk in self.raw.stream(chunk_size, decode_content=True):
  File "/usr/lib/python3/dist-packages/urllib3/response.py", line 576, in stream
    data = self.read(amt=amt, decode_content=decode_content)
  File "/usr/lib/python3/dist-packages/urllib3/response.py", line 519, in read
    data = self._fp.read(amt) if not fp_closed else b""
  File "/usr/lib/python3/dist-packages/cachecontrol/filewrapper.py", line 96, 
in read
    self._close()
  File "/usr/lib/python3/dist-packages/cachecontrol/filewrapper.py", line 76, 
in _close
    self.__callback(result)
  File "/usr/lib/python3/dist-packages/cachecontrol/controller.py", line 329, 
in cache_response
    self.cache.set(
TypeError: set() got an unexpected keyword argument 'expires'
----------------8<----------------8<----------------8<-----------------

This does not happen on bullseye.

-- System Information:
Debian Release: bookworm/sid
  APT prefers testing-debug
  APT policy: (900, 'testing-debug'), (900, 'testing'), (500, 
'unstable-debug'), (500, 'unstable'), (1, 'experimental-debug'), (1, 
'experimental')
Architecture: amd64 (x86_64)

Kernel: Linux 5.15.0-2-amd64 (SMP w/4 CPU threads)
Locale: LANG=pt_BR.UTF-8, LC_CTYPE=pt_BR.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ages feed2exec depends on:
ii  python3                3.9.7-1
ii  python3-cachecontrol   0.12.10-1
ii  python3-click          8.0.2-1
ii  python3-dateparser     1.1.0-1
ii  python3-feedparser     6.0.8-1
ii  python3-html2text      2020.1.16-1
ii  python3-requests       2.25.1+dfsg-2
ii  python3-requests-file  1.5.1-1
ii  python3-unidecode      1.3.2-1
ii  python3-xdg            0.27-2

feed2exec recommends no packages.

Versions of packages feed2exec suggests:
pn  feed2exec-doc  <none>

-- no debconf information

Attachment: signature.asc
Description: PGP signature

Reply via email to